    2, NEW MARKET STREET, BUXTON, SK17 6LP

    This semi-detached freehold property on New Market Street last sold in October 2022 for £195,000. Based on price growth in the SK17 district since then, its estimated current value is £204,565 — placing it in the 26th percentile nationally and the 32nd percentile within SK17. The property covers 78 m² (840 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£2,623 per m². The EPC rating is E, with a potential rating of B.

    District Context — SK17

    SK17 covers the High Peak area of Derbyshire, stretching across towns including Buxton, Chapel-en-le-Frith and Whaley Bridge in the Peak District foothills. It is a mixed residential and rural locality with strong appeal to those seeking a quieter, countryside setting with good access to outdoor recreation.
